Police Officer Salary in Riverton, WY: $59,864 (2026)
Quick Answer:A full-time police officer in Riverton, WY earns a median $59,864/year (≈ $28.78/hour) in nominal terms for 2026 — projected from BLS OEWS 2025 (SOC 33-3051). Once you factor in Riverton's price level (4% below national, BEA RPP 95.8), that paycheck buys what $62,489 would nationally. Nominal pay sits 6.6% below the Wyoming state average.

Salary Breakdown
| Percentile | Annual | Hourly |
|---|---|---|
| Entry Level (P10) | $41,818 | $20.11 |
| Lower Range (P25) | $49,112 | $23.61 |
| Median (P50)(typical) | $59,864 | $28.78 |
| Upper Range (P75) | $75,064 | $36.09 |
| Top Earners (P90) | $85,773 | $41.23 |

Salary Trajectory for Police Officers in Riverton (2019–2027)
2019–2025: actual BLS OEWS data for this metro area. 2026+: CAGR 3.06% projection.
| Year | Annual Salary | Status |
|---|---|---|
| 2019 | $48,133 | Actual |
| 2020 | $49,954 | Actual |
| 2021 | $49,246 | Actual |
| 2022 | $50,145 | Actual |
| 2023 | $55,092 | Actual |
| 2024 | $55,468 | Actual |
| 2025 | $58,087 | Actual |
| 2026(current) | $59,864 | Estimated |
| 2027 | $61,696 | Projected |
Based on 7 years of BLS OEWS data for the Riverton metropolitan area, the median police officer salary grew 20.7% from $48,133 (2019) to $58,087 (2025). At a 3.06% compound annual growth rate, salaries are projected to reach $61,696 by 2027 — a total increase of $13,563 (28.18%) from 2019.
